Osimhen fires blank as Napoli outclass Udinese to go second in Serie A

Victor Osimhen was in action for Napoli Football club as they thrashed Udinese 5-1, in an Italian serie A encounter played at Diego Maradona Stadium on Tuesday.

Osimhen retained his spot in the starting eleven, following his impeccable form in front of goal recently.

Victor Osimhen couldn’t find the back of the net on the night , but he was heavily involved in Napoli’s fine attacking display, before he was substituted.

Osimhen created the first real chance of the game when he knocked down Fabian Ruiz free kick for Giovanni Di Lorenzo, only for the later to blaze the ball over the bar from six yards.

The former Lille forward was unlucky not to score the first goal in the 29th, Udinese goalkeeper saved his low shot ,  but Piotr Zielinski was there to tuck home the rebound.

Fabian doubled the lead in the 31st minutes, via an assist from Piotr Zielinski, before Stefano Okaka Chuka netted a goal for the away team in the 41st minutes, to end the first half 2-1.

Hirving Lozano restored Napoli’s two goal lead in the 56th minutes, before Giovanni Di Lorenzo scored another goal in the 66th minutes.

Captain Lorenzo Insigne netted the last goal of the game in the 90th minutes, to make 5-1 to the hosts.             

The victory over Udinese Calcio FC has now taken Gennaro Gattuso led Napoli to the second spot in the Italian Serie A table, with 73 points from 36 matches.
